7,322 research outputs found

    Learning for Advanced Motion Control

    Full text link
    Iterative Learning Control (ILC) can achieve perfect tracking performance for mechatronic systems. The aim of this paper is to present an ILC design tutorial for industrial mechatronic systems. First, a preliminary analysis reveals the potential performance improvement of ILC prior to its actual implementation. Second, a frequency domain approach is presented, where fast learning is achieved through noncausal model inversion, and safe and robust learning is achieved by employing a contraction mapping theorem in conjunction with nonparametric frequency response functions. The approach is demonstrated on a desktop printer. Finally, a detailed analysis of industrial motion systems leads to several shortcomings that obstruct the widespread implementation of ILC algorithms. An overview of recently developed algorithms, including extensions using machine learning algorithms, is outlined that are aimed to facilitate broad industrial deployment.Comment: 8 pages, 15 figures, IEEE 16th International Workshop on Advanced Motion Control, 202

    CAD enabled trajectory optimization and accurate motion control for repetitive tasks

    Get PDF
    As machine users generally only define the start and end point of the movement, a large trajectory optimization potential rises for single axis mechanisms performing repetitive tasks. However, a descriptive mathematical model of the mecha- nism needs to be defined in order to apply existing optimization techniques. This is usually done with complex methods like virtual work or Lagrange equations. In this paper, a generic technique is presented to optimize the design of point-to-point trajectories by extracting position dependent properties with CAD motion simulations. The optimization problem is solved by a genetic algorithm. Nevertheless, the potential savings will only be achieved if the machine is capable of accurately following the optimized trajectory. Therefore, a feedforward motion controller is derived from the generic model allowing to use the controller for various settings and position profiles. Moreover, the theoretical savings are compared with experimental data from a physical set-up. The results quantitatively show that the savings potential is effectively achieved thanks to advanced torque feedforward with a reduction of the maximum torque by 12.6% compared with a standard 1/3-profil

    Crew interface with a telerobotic control station

    Get PDF
    A method for apportioning crew-telerobot tasks has been derived to facilitate the design of a crew-friendly telerobot control station. To identify the most appropriate state-of-the-art hardware for the control station, task apportionment must first be conducted to identify if an astronaut or a telerobot is best to execute the task and which displays and controls are required for monitoring and performance. Basic steps that comprise the task analysis process are: (1) identify space station tasks; (2) define tasks; (3) define task performance criteria and perform task apportionment; (4) verify task apportionment; (5) generate control station requirements; (6) develop design concepts to meet requirements; and (7) test and verify design concepts
    corecore